Economic development


The ladies of Marietta-Roswell Alumnae are committed to encouraging and empowering the African American community to become financially literate and economically self-sufficient. Much like a successful gardener, we work to plant the seeds of financial success so that everyone can enjoy the fruits of their ideas, innovation and labor. We do this through the development and implementation of programs that address the Financial Planning and Consumer Literacy needs of our community.

Current Programs

Financial planning and literacy are the goals of the "Financial Fortitude." We strive to make the community smarter consumers and wiser financially by conducting workshops in the area of debt management/reduction, retirement planning, college education planning, investing, insurance, estate planning, home ownership and saving. A "Financial Fortitude" manual has been developed to assist with the implementation in the community.

DST  Habitat for Humanity Partnership:

In 1992, under the leadership of President Bertha Maxwell Roddy, Delta Sigma Theta Sorority, Inc., partnered with Habitat for Humanity International to build 22 affordable and decent homes in each of the sorority's 7 regions during the 1992-1994 term. In doing so, Delta Sigma Theta Sorority, Inc., became the first African-American organization to enter into partnership with Habitat for Humanity International.

That same year, Marietta-Roswell partnered with the Cobb County Habitat for humanity to build homes for needy families by empowering them to be self-sufficient and strengthening bonds within our community. By Establishing this partnership, MRAC assumed a leadership role in providing affordable housing for people of color.

Over the years, our chapter has volunteered on homes througout Cobb and North Fulton Counties. And today, Marietta-Roswell continues our commitment to building affordable housing within our community. We remain dedicated to continuing our 15 year relationship and you can find us on site helping to provide shelter for a family in need. Delta Challenge

Homeownership is the foundation for building wealth.  Real estate can create the path to financial freedom as a component of a diversified investment portfolio. The Delta Challenge can assist you in accomplishing your dreams and goals.

Goal:

  • Focus on closing the homeownership gap that exist in the African American community
  • Provide educational workshops and tools to help minorities make a real commitment to their financial goals
  • Provide tools to make real estate an integral part of everyone's wealth building strategy

Some of the tools that can help close this gap can be provided by organizations who have partnered with Delta Sigma Theta Sorority, Inc. in this initiative:

  • Genworth Financial Insurance - private mortgage insurance which allows purchases of homes with little to no down payment
  • Chase Home Finance - committed to helping individuals and families through the home mortgage approval process
